Product Choice Refine
Choosing the appropriate material is vital for producing high-quality plastic nameplates. Various kinds of plastics are offered, each offering distinct advantages and attributes. Common selections consist of acrylic, polycarbonate, and PVC. Acrylic is preferred for its clearness and UV resistance, making it suitable for outside applications. Polycarbonate, understood for its toughness and impact resistance, appropriates for settings that need boosted protection. PVC is typically selected for its cost-effectiveness and convenience in design. The choice process additionally thinks about aspects such as thickness, shade, and surface area finish, which can greatly influence the last look and functionality of the nameplate. Inevitably, the selected material should straighten with the intended use and aesthetic objectives of the plastic nameplate.
Accuracy Trimming Techniques
While choosing the ideal product prepares, accuracy reducing techniques play a crucial role fit the plastic nameplates into their final forms. Different approaches, consisting of laser cutting, CNC milling, and die cutting, are employed to achieve precision and consistency. Laser cutting uses concentrated light to generate elaborate designs and tidy sides, perfect for intricate patterns. CNC milling uses adaptability by removing excess product with accuracy, suiting different densities and shapes. Die cutting, on the various other hand, permits mass manufacturing of consistent items, improving effectiveness. Each method is picked based upon the layout requirements and the preferred surface, making certain that the end product meets quality standards and consumer assumptions while maintaining resilience and visual allure.
Printing Methods for Personalization
Just how can producers achieve exact and vibrant styles on plastic nameplates? The solution hinges on numerous printing techniques customized for customization. Digital printing has obtained appeal due to its ability to produce intricate styles and high-resolution photos directly onto plastic surface areas. This approach permits fast turn-around times and very little arrangement prices, making it suitable for short runs and individualized orders.Screen printing stays another commonly made use of technique, specifically for bigger quantities. It includes creating a pattern and applying layers of ink, causing rich colors and sturdiness. UV printing, which makes use of ultraviolet light to cure the ink, is likewise reliable, giving excellent adhesion and resistance to fading.Additionally, pad printing provides flexibility for irregularly designed nameplates, enabling comprehensive layouts on difficult surface areas. These printing approaches make it possible for producers to fulfill varied customer needs while ensuring quality and durability in their plastic nameplate items.

Quality Assurance Procedures in Production
Ensuring the greatest requirements of quality assurance during the manufacturing of plastic nameplates is necessary for keeping item stability and consumer fulfillment. Producers apply rigorous inspection protocols at various stages of the manufacturing procedure. Originally, resources undergo extensive screening to verify they meet specifications for durability and shade uniformity. During the molding stage, automated systems keep an eye on criteria such as temperature level and pressure to protect against defects.In addition, visual inspections are performed to determine any type of surface imperfections or imbalances. As soon as the nameplates are produced, they are subjected to useful tests, including bond tests for printed components and cardiovascular test for toughness. Quality control groups commonly employ analytical sampling methods to examine batches, making certain that any kind of inconsistencies from requirements are promptly attended to. This comprehensive strategy not only improves item high quality yet also promotes trust fund with customers, affirming the producer's dedication to quality in every nameplate created.
